HB1173EnactedTaxation

Eliminate the cap on assessment amounts for road improvements.

This bill removes the two-dollar-per-front-foot annual cap that currently limits how much property owners can be assessed for road improvements in South Dakota. Instead of being restricted to that fixed amount, county supervisors will now be able to assess properties for whatever amount they determine is necessary for road repairs and improvements, though the assessment still cannot exceed the amount requested in the original petition. This gives local governments more flexibility to fund road maintenance and upgrades based on actual costs rather than a statutory limit.

SB39EnactedTransportation

Revise the description of highways included in the state trunk highway system.

South Dakota's Department of Transportation is updating the official descriptions of which highways are part of the state trunk highway system in several counties. The bill revises the geographic descriptions and route details for state highways in Hughes, Brookings, Charles Mix, Sully, Potter, Walworth, and Campbell counties to more accurately reflect the current highway system.

SB95DeadAppropriations

Make an appropriation to the Department of Revenue for distribution to county rural access infrastructure funds and to declare an emergency.

South Dakota will provide $25 million over three years (2026-2028) to counties for rural access infrastructure improvements, with each county's share based on the number of small structures on township and county roads in that area. This updates the existing rural access program by replacing an outdated August 2021 deadline with the new funding framework and making distribution based on road infrastructure needs rather than a fixed three million dollar amount.
